Sy, bless his heart, didnt
know or realize that in that

one statement defining Social


Security, he was doubly
wrong! The first misnomer
was that my money was going
into an account with my
name and number on it, when

actually it was being paid to


current retirees who were collecting from the system. The
second error was that I was
going to get my retirement
share at age 65. The government has now determined
that my FRA full retirement
age is now 67 and there is no
guarantee of that at all! What
remains to be seen is if I ever
receive a Social Security
check at all! I believe that
certain people will be rendered ineligible due to their
individual financial success;

meaning a new government


instituted asset and means
test, where a committee will
be created to determine if
your contribution to FICA
will be changed to a donation

instead, for the benefit of the


greater good. That would be
proof of the third paycheck
misinformation espoused to
me back in 1975. It wasnt Sys
fault or any employers for that
matter, how could they have
known or predicted the
future. But, the whole story
sounded a little fishy to me,
even then, so I did something
about it.

Top 5 ways seniors can keep cool in the summer heat


larly are at high risk for suffering a heat-related illness.
Thus it is especially important
for senior citizens to keep cool
in the summer heat. Here are
some ways how:

ummer is a season with


many activities taking
place outdoors in the
warm temperatures and long
days. As people venture outside to enjoy their favorite
summer pastime, extremely
high temperatures can affect
the bodys ability to keep cool.
Persons over age 65 particu-

1. Seek an air-conditioned
environment: If your home is
not air conditioned, visit an
air-conditioned
shopping
mall, movie theater or public
library to cool off.
2. Plan outdoor activities in
the morning when it is cooler:
It is important to minimize
direct exposure to the sun as
much as possible. Therefore, all
outdoor activities should be
planned for early mornings

when it is cooler and the sun is


less harsh. As much as possible,
use the shaded areas under
trees or covered porches.

3. Take a cool shower, bath,


or sponge bath: Heat stroke is
the most serious heat-related
illness and occurs when the

body becomes unable to control its temperature. When


the bodys temperature rises
too fast, the body loses its
ability to sweat and is unable
to cool down. The most relaxing way to cool down your
bodys temperature is to take a
nice long cool shower or bath.
4. Stay hydrated: Seniors
should avoid caffeine and
alcoholic beverages as much
as possible as they accelerate
dehydration. Drinking plain
water is great, but may not be
adequate as the body also loses
sodium and potassium salts
through sweating. Popular
sports drinks taste great and
are an effective way to replen-

ish the bodys loss of sodium.


5. Dress appropriately:
Everyone, especially seniors,
should wear light colored,
loose fitting, cool clothing
(preferably cotton) and use
head coverings like hats or
caps. As seniors skin is sensitive they should use high SPF
sun blocks (30+) and avoid
direct sun as much as possible
by seeking out shaded spots.

Save taxes with summertime planning

ooking to reduce your


2015 income taxes?
Consider these summertime strategies.

NDS
ALL BRIACED
SERV

Take a credit for summer


day care. If you have one or
more children under age 13,
your costs of in-home childcare, a day care facility, or
sending the kids to day camp
may qualify for the Child and
Dependent Care Tax Credit.
The costs must be incurred to
enable you (and your spouse,
if you file jointly) to work or

look for work and you generally must report some earned
income. Payments to your
spouse, your dependent, or
your child who is under age
19 at the end of the year
arent eligible. Overnight
camps and summer school
tutoring wont qualify either.
The credit can equal up
to 35% of qualifying expens-

es, depending on your


income. Total expenses are
limited to $3,000 for one
child and $6,000 for two or
more.
Combine business with
pleasure. Add vacation days
to a summer business trip, and
bring your family along. You
can deduct most of your own
(but not your families) unre-

imbursed costs, such as airfare


and your share of meals and
lodging during the business
portion of your trip.
Put your kids to work. If
you own a business, give your
children a summer job. You
can deduct their wages, and if
youre a sole proprietor, you
neednt withhold social security or Medicare taxes as long
as your kids are under 18.
They can even use their earnings to set up an IRA.
Clean out your garage
and take a deduction. Donate
your excess property to a
qualifying charity and deduct
the fair market value. Be sure
to get a receipt and check the
documentation rules for highvalue items.

How to protect your pets from extreme heat

xtreme heat can be


unpleasant for anyone,
and pets are no exception. While its easy for men
and women to detect if their
bodies are responding negatively to heat, those warning
signs may not be so prevalent
in pets, who may suffer in
silence as the mercury continues to rise.
Pet owners must pay special attention to their pets on
hot days, which the Humane
Society of the United States
notes can be both uncomfortable and dangerous for pets. In
an effort to help pet owners
protect their pets from the
summer heat, the HSUS offers

the following tips to pet owners


who want to keep their pets
cool and safe this summer.
Dont leave pets in a
parked car. The temperature
inside a vehicle can quickly
approach dangerous levels on
hot days, so pet owners should
never leave their pets in parked
cars, even if they leave the air
conditioning on and the
engine running. The HSUS
notes that on an 85-degree day,
temperatures inside cars with
slightly cracked windows can
reach 102 degrees in as little as
10 minutes. Rather than taking
pets with you on car trips, leave
them at home inside a comfortably air conditioned room

where they wont be vulnerable


to rising temperatures.
Change pets exercise regimen. Pet owners who make
sure their pets get daily exercise
should change such routines
when temperatures are on the

rise. Midday walks or jogs


should be switched to evenings
or early mornings, when temperatures tend to be at their
most moderate. In addition, cut
back on the time spent exercising, as pets may have trouble

breathing on hot days. When


taking your dog for a jog or a
run in the summertime, do so
on the grass, avoiding asphalt,
as hot asphalt can do significant damage to your pets paws.
Be mindful of your breed.
Dog owners should recognize
that certain dogs can handle
the heat better than others.
Short-nosed breeds have a
harder time in extreme heat
because their shorter airways
dont allow as much time for
the air they breathe in to cool
as dogs with longer noses. In
addition, the HSUS points out
that dogs with white-colored
ears are more susceptible to
skin cancer than other dogs,

making it imperative that owners of such dogs reduce their


exposure to the sun on hot days
when the UV index is especially dangerous.
Let
dogs
inside.
Doghouses might not be as
prevalent as they once were,
but many owners still keep doghouses in their backyards so
their four-legged friends have a
place to relax outdoors on lazy
afternoons. But doghouses can
be similar to parked cars on
especially hot days, making rising temperatures feel even hotter. Let dogs hang out inside in

Learn to recognize the
signs of heatstroke. Pets suffering from heatstroke will
exhibit certain symptoms, and
pet owners who learn to recognize those symptoms can do
something about them before
its too late. Heavy panting,
glazed eyes, rapid heartbeat,
difficulty breathing, excessive
thirst, and lack of coordination are just a few potential
indicators that a pet is suffering from heatstroke. Animals
that are very old, very young,
overweight, and unaccustomed to prolonged exercise,
as well as those who have
heart or respiratory conditions, are especially susceptible to heatstroke. Learn more
